## Kickoff Notes — ChipGate Reader

Quick recap for the Harborfell Marathon setup: the trackside timing-chip readers need firmware flashed before Thursday's dry run, and the mat at the 10k split has been flaky, so test it twice. Spare antennas are in the blue crate. Don't reorder cabling without checking first — it's mapped to the scoring van. All hardware questions go to the lead listed below.

approver of yahig-kagup = Ralok Sorael

# Regional Sales Review — Q2 (Managers Only)

Quick rundown for sales leads. The Harkwell region beat target by 9%, mostly on the Lumenox starter bundles. Vastermoor slipped again — third quarter running — and Deller's team is reworking the pipeline from scratch.

Pricing experiments in Quayport showed decent uplift, so expect a wider trial next quarter. Comp plans stay unchanged for now.

Don't share figures outside this group; channel partners haven't seen them. The confidential note below gives the context on where we're heading.

confidential, kahog-bawif: The northern region missed its Pramir quota by 20.0 percent last quarter. Casaxek Freight plans to lower the Fraion list price by 41.5 percent in December. The finance team signed off on a budget of $236.4 million for Project Druius. The renewal with Fenysix Partners closes at $91.3 million a year, 2.1 percent below the last contract.

Minutes — Management Meeting, Caldris Manufacturing (Finance Team Distribution)

Chair: R. Ellinghast. The committee approved an inventory write-down of 2.3 million florins against obsolete stock of the Marlowe valve series held at the Trenwick warehouse. Auditors from Pellard & Vance reviewed the valuation methodology and raised no objections. Disposal will proceed via controlled liquidation over two quarters. The commercial reasoning behind the timing is recorded in the note below.

board note of kadug-tawig: Only 5 of the 100 pilot accounts renewed Oliath, so a churn review is set for April 15.

Handover note — Quarterly stock-count ledger

To the receiving site at Fernbeck Annex: the Q3 stock-count ledger for Hollis & Crane Supply is complete, signed on every page by both counters, and sealed in the grey document wallet. Please verify the seal is intact on arrival and log it in the intake register before shelving. Do not photocopy any pages until reconciliation is confirmed. The courier hand-over must follow this instruction:

drop instructions, hahip-badug: the quenox ralath courier leaves the kaseth fraiel rusiel tameth belys istdor ralion giliel ledger at gate 7830 under passcode 165413